><< Guys,
> I changed the Thermo Switch....i am still having major over heatage
> problemos.  My car spits out coolant everywhere from the resivoir cap.
>  What's next, thermistat, water pump.  ARGGGGGGHHHHHHHHHHH! please help...

>Sean,
>
>Maybe the  cap's at fault.  Is it tightening down firmly and how does the
>rubber gasket look?  If it won't hold the pressure, then it might be faulty.
> Otherwise I'd bring it in to a reputable shop before something really
>serious happens.  There's no trace of oil in the coolant or coolant in the
>oil, is there?               ^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
^^^^

Yes! That is what I am thinking about - blown head gasket:( Reservoir cap
has emergency valve which opens when coolant pressure is higher then
normal (do not know figures). Sometimes when gasket blown just a little
bit there is no even traces of oil in the coolant or coolant in the oil.
